We are recruiting for a Maintenance Engineer to join our client in Broxburn on a permanent basis. This role is working Monday - Friday. You will be responsible for site maintenance and process efficiency, working as part of a small team of onsite engineers. You will be carrying out day to day reactive maintenance on packaging machinery, skinners, stringers, pumps and HVAC systems. You will be a key member of the team, assisting the business to attain their objective. It will be achieved by being part of a proactive engineering team delivering cost effective engineering services.
You will have many responsibilities, some will include:
- Be involved in Mechanical Maintenance on plant within the production areas to include skinning machines, stringers, vac packers. First line fixing on air compressors, refrigeration equipment.
- Carry out PPM's and assist in further development of PPM to improve plant availability and productivity.
- Work effectively with operations to coordinate maintenance and operational needs without compromising process efficiency/performance.
- Recommend changes in training, working practices and processes which will improve the business.
- Work with the team to develop technical best practice and establish standard policies and procedures.
- Manage site buildings and facilities to ensure that they are maintained to the serviceable condition as required.
- Comply with all safety instruction and procedures reporting any unsafe practices, accidents, or incidents.
- Reporting of incidents as per company procedure.
- Maintaining the highest cleanliness of all working areas.
Our client is looking for you to have the following:
- Time served mechanical biased engineer or equivalent.
- Multiskilled engineer understanding of all legislation and critical requirements including PUWER and LOLER; Electrical engineering bias with mechanical engineering competency, experience, and qualifications.
- Good fabrication skills and the ability to weld.
- Experienced working with electrical systems, knowledge of PLC and inverter-controlled systems.
- Self-manager, problem solver, influencing and excellent communication skills.
- Positive influencing and communication skills.
- Calm under pressure able to work on own and working to deadlines.
- Flexibility and availability towards working times to ensure the site is kept operational.
- This is a hands-on maintenance engineering role requiring manual dexterity in awkward positions. Lifting of tools and machine parts up to 15kgs.
